Cholera Disease Hits Andoni Rivers State

Patients with cholera

It has been reported by Prof. Alice Nte, who is a pediatrician with the University of Port Harcourt Teaching Hospital, today being Saturday, the 7th day of February, that there has been an outbreak of cholera in the Ikuru town in Andoni local government council of Rivers State.


Prof. Alice made this known to News Agency of Nigeria (NAN), that the government and health stakeholders should endeavor to come to the plight of the public, especially by making available good and portable drinking water, and also decent lavatories to curb the danger of this disease.

In her words, she said, “Our challenge in this locality is the absence of potable water and proper sewage system.
“Cholera may spread faster in this terrain because of our traditional occupation, feeding habit, and defecation.

“In the riverside area, we defecate in the river, fish in the same river, eat of the various sea foods from the same water body,”

She therefore enjoined the people to ensure that they wash thoroughly their hands with clean water and soap whenever the make use of the toilets to prevent the possible contamination of themselves with such disease as cholera
